•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:PHPでのファイルアップロードについて)

PHPでのファイルアップロードについて

このQ&Aのポイント
  • PHPのファイルアップロードについての質問です。
  • ファイルアップロードの箇所でうまくいかない問題が発生しています。
  • php.iniファイルの設定やファイル保存先に関する疑問があります。

質問者が選んだベストアンサー

  • ベストアンサー
  • UmJammer
  • ベストアンサー率58% (115/196)
回答No.1

例示されたコードについて2点ほど。 1. move_upload_files()の第2引数はディレクトリへのパスではなくてファイルへのパスを与える必要があったような。 ex) ./htdocs/phpbook/ ではなく ./htdocs/phpbook/abc.txt 2. 上記を踏まえmove_upload_files()に適切な引数を与えてください。 予想ですが、相対パスが「htdocs」から始まるということはないような気がします。 >なぜ、アップロード先がC:\Program Files\Apache Group\Apache2\htdocs\phpbook内になるのか move_upload_files()の第2引数に相対パスであるabc.txtを与えているからです。 upload.phpからみた相対パスabc.txtは同じディレクトリのabc.txtということになります。

database_s
質問者

お礼

ご回答ありがとうございます。 そういうことだったのですね。 上記設定では、upload.phpが存在する場所からみた相対パスにアップロードされるということですね。 ちょっと進めそうです。ありがとうござました。

関連するQ&A